FLIR Thermal Imaging: Applications Across Industries
FLIR thermal imaging utilizes the power of infrared radiation to detect and visualize temperature differences. This technology has revolutionized numerous industries by providing a non-contact, precise method for evaluating various parameters.
In manufacturing, FLIR thermal imaging is used to detect potential problems in electrical components, machinery, and systems. This early detection facilitates proactive maintenance, reducing downtime and costs. Within the infrastructure sector, FLIR cameras can locate insulation deficiencies, air leaks, and other thermal irregularities. This information is crucial for optimizing energy efficiency and enhancing building functionality.
Security professionals employ FLIR cameras to inspect large areas, locate people or objects in low-light conditions, and track suspicious activity. The medical field also benefits from FLIR technology, as it can be used to evaluate various illnesses, such as inflammation and circulatory problems.
